Question

According to the theory, the period T of a simple pendulum is T = 2PiSqrt(L/g)
A)If L is measured as L = 1.40 +/- .01m, what is the predicted value of T?
B) Would you say that a measured value of T = 2.39 +/- .01s is consistent with the theoretical prediction of part A?
